Transaction db21c6031fe0b566db7bac4f30f97a9df8ae53e3d2180a2a705c3fa3c439703a
1 Input
1 Output
-
db21c6031fe0b566db7bac4f30f97a9df8ae53e3d2180a2a705c3fa3c439703a:0
- value
- 564914
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be1543488e90195ed3a5801f3488f9c1c4b2deb5 OP_EQUAL
- address
- 3K25nMkW5NBqTxnCK93NJMt5hJKcxGgXXm